AOG to sign Alliance Agreement

LOWNA, BC, Oct. 18 /CNW/ - A.O.G. Air Support Inc. (TSX Venture: ASP)
is pleased to announce that Seagull Aviation/Premier Conversion (Seagull) of
Clintonville, Wisconsin, USA has agreed to form an alliance together in order
to take advantage of the skills and expertise of both companies. AOG will
contract Seagull as a "Dealer and Installation Center" for the new Cessna
Caravan Hot Wings modification, which AOG plans to bring to market early in
2006.
Seagull Aviation recognizes the vast engine expertise that AOG has along
with its strategic location in Canada, which warrants Seagull appointing AOG
as the premier "Installation Center" in Canada for their King Air C90/E90, and
100/A100's STC engine conversions.
To date, Seagull has completed 7 King Air Turbine Engine Conversions: 4
King Air C90's, 1 King Air 100 and 2 King Air A100's.
AOG has completed over 10 different turbine engine conversions at their
facility in Kelowna for the DeHavilland Otter and Cessna Caravan aircraft and
is recognized as a leader in the aviation field, specializing in aircraft
modification, manufacture & marketing of "leading edge" technology for the
aerospace industry globally.
